The term "track and trace" is used to describe a set of interconnected software that can determine the previous or current location of an asset, shipment, or temperature trail. The data is then analysed to help ensure quality, safety, and compliance with laws and regulations. This technology can also enhance efficiency in logistics by reducing unnecessary inventory and identifying bottlenecks.

Currently, the majority of companies utilize track and trace to manage internal processes. However, it is becoming more popular to apply it to the orders of customers. This is because many consumers expect a fast reliable and secure delivery service. Tracking and tracing can also result in improved customer service and increased sales.

Authentication

Authentication is an important component of security that verifies the identity and credentials of a user. It is distinct from authorization, which decides what tasks the user is allowed to do or files they can access. Authentication validates credentials against known identities to confirm access. Hackers are able to bypass it but it is an important part of any security system. Utilizing the most secure authentication methods will make it much harder for fraudsters to make a profit of your business.

There are many types of authentication, ranging from biometrics to voice recognition. The most popular type of authentication is password-based. It requires the user to enter a password which matches the one they have stored. The system will reject passwords that don't match. Hackers are able to guess weak passwords. Therefore, it is essential to use strong passwords that contain at minimum 10 characters long. Biometrics are a more sophisticated method of authentication, and they include fingerprint scans and retinal pattern scans and facial recognition. These types of authentication methods are hard for attackers to duplicate or counterfeit therefore they are regarded as the strongest form of authentication.

Security

The most important aspect of any digital object is that it must be protected from malicious manipulation or accidental corruption. This is accomplished through the combination of authenticity and non-repudiation. Authenticity confirms that the object is what it claims to be (by internal metadata) while non-repudiation confirms that the object hasn't changed after it was sent.

While traditional methods of establishing the authenticity of an artifact involve ferreting out pervasive deceit and malice, testing for integrity can be far more precise and less intrusive. The test for integrity consists of comparing an artifact against some precisely identified and rigorously vetted initial version or authoritative copy. This method has its limitations, particularly when the integrity of an item could be compromised due to various reasons that aren't related to fraud or malice.
